Comparable Facts
Compare McMurry University in Abilene, TX with The University of Texas at Tyler in Tyler, TX on tuition, admissions, graduation, earnings, and student body data using the table above.
The University of Texas at Tyler is larger than McMurry University based on total student enrollment (10,362 students vs. 3,175 students)
Location, institution type, and student-faculty ratio
- McMurry University is located in Abilene, TX (Midsize City setting); The University of Texas at Tyler is in Tyler, TX (Small City setting).
- McMurry University is a private, non-profit 4-year institution. The University of Texas at Tyler is a public, non-profit 4-year institution.
- Student-to-faculty ratio: McMurry University 16:1; The University of Texas at Tyler 17:1.
McMurry University vs. UT Tyler Cost Comparison
Which college is more expensive, McMurry University or UT Tyler? Published tuition is the sticker price; many students pay less after aid (see average net price below).
- The typical actual cost that students pay to attend (average net price) is less at The University of Texas at Tyler than McMurry University ($14,476 vs. $20,723).
- Living costs (room and board or off-campus housing budget) at McMurry University are 28.5% lower than at The University of Texas at Tyler ($9,836 vs. $13,756).
- McMurry University is 232.2% more expensive for in-state tuition than UT Tyler (about $22,604 more per year; $32,340.00 vs. $9,736.00).
- Out-of-state tuition is 26.9% higher at McMurry University than at The University of Texas at Tyler (about $6,846 more per year; $32,340.00 vs. $25,494.00).
- A larger share of students receive grant aid at McMurry University than at The University of Texas at Tyler (99% vs. 82%).
- The average total grant financial aid received by McMurry University students is 111% larger than aid received by The University of Texas at Tyler students ($23,083 vs. $10,941).
McMurry University vs. UT Tyler Admissions comparison
Which college is harder to get into, McMurry University or UT Tyler? Typical SAT and ACT scores (same estimates as in the table above), middle 50% test ranges where reported, test score submission policy, deadlines, and acceptance rates summarize admission difficulty between UT Tyler and McMurry University.
- The typical SAT score (median estimate) at The University of Texas at Tyler (1110) is 50 points higher than at McMurry University (1060).
- Incoming UT Tyler students have a 2 point higher typical ACT composite (median estimate) (23 vs. 21 at McMurry University).
- Reported middle 50% SAT composite range (25th-75th percentile) for admitted students: McMurry University 950/1160; The University of Texas at Tyler 1010/1200.
- Reported middle 50% ACT composite range (25th-75th percentile) for admitted students: McMurry University 18/24; The University of Texas at Tyler 20/26.
- Submitting SAT or ACT scores: McMurry University - Test optional; UT Tyler - Test optional.
- Typical fall application deadline: McMurry University Aug 15, 2027; UT Tyler Aug 24, 2027.
- Accepted freshman McMurry University students have a 0.26 point higher average high school GPA (3.7) than students at UT Tyler (3.44).
- UT Tyler has a higher acceptance rate (94%) than McMurry University (57%).
- The share of admitted students who enrolled (yield) is 12% at McMurry University vs. 27% at UT Tyler.
McMurry University vs. UT Tyler Graduation Outcomes Comparison
How do outcomes compare for McMurry University and UT Tyler? Graduation rate, earnings, and student loan debt are common indicators. The bullets below summarize the same federal outcomes fields as the comparison table (College Scorecard / IPEDS where applicable).
- The University of Texas at Tyler's six-year graduation rate (40%) is higher than McMurry University's (36%).
- Graduates from The University of Texas at Tyler earn a median of about $5,400 more per year than McMurry University graduates about ten years after starting college ($49,100 vs. $43,700), per the same Scorecard earnings definition.
- Among federal student loan borrowers, The University of Texas at Tyler graduates have a $8,192 lower median loan debt than McMurry University graduates ($18,632 vs. $26,824).
- Among borrowers, UT Tyler graduates have an estimated $85 lower median monthly federal student loan payment than McMurry University graduates ($192 vs. $277).
- More UT Tyler graduates are actively paying back their federal student loan debt than former McMurry University students, three years after graduation. (57% vs. 53%)
